What causes sweating during running in order to maintain homeostasis

Chemistry
1 answer:
Allushta [10]4 years ago
6 0
Homeostasis is defined as a constant, steady environment despite external changes, such as exercise. Exercise affects your body temperature, blood oxygen levels, sugar levels and hydration – all properties necessary for your survival. Your body uses an automatic feedback system to preserve normal temperature and water levels, so you can keep exercising.
